BCAB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

76 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BioAtla (BCAB)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$897M — down 7% from $964M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new BCAB positions and 8 closed out — a net gain of 14 holders — while 20 added to existing stakes and 18 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$38.7M. The largest seller was Farallon Capital Management, cutting an estimated $26.7M.
